Truth System

Data Confidence and Verification

Collectors need to know what is verified, what is likely, and what still needs proof.

Confidence model

Proof beats guesses.

Variation pages use confidence labels so uncertain details are not presented as confirmed facts.

Unverified

Needs proof

The detail is useful as a lead, but it should not drive value decisions.

Low

Weak evidence

One clue exists, but source, photo angle, or matching detail is incomplete.

Medium

Likely correct

Several details agree, but a required source or photo angle is still missing.

High

Strong evidence

Photos, source notes, taxonomy fields, and variation details match.

Expert Verified

Reviewer checked

An approved reviewer confirmed the detail and the source trail is visible to admin.

Owner Verified

Contributor proof

The owner/contributor provided usable proof and permission for reference use.
